Abstract
The utility model relates to a take gypsum board of scale setpoint, including the gypsum plate body, be equipped with two symmetrical arrangement's placed in the middle scale on the panel of gypsum plate body, the scale both sides are equipped with a plurality of cross location markings that the matrix distributes that are, all are connected with the cutting location line between transverse distribution's the cross location marking and between the cross location marking of longitudinal distribution. The utility model discloses a take gypsum board of scale setpoint novel structure sets up the scale that has the scale on the gypsum plate body, set up a plurality of cross location marking and cutting location lines that the matrix distributes that are simultaneously, without the snapping the line during construction, can directly cut, and convenient operation has improved the work efficiency of gypsum board cutting.
Description
Technical field
The utility model relates to a kind of gypsum plank with scale anchor point.
Background technology
In the fitment process of building, often can use gypsum plank at present, gypsum plank is roughly the plate body of rectangular configuration, first needs snap the line during use; electric saw is adopted to split after snap the line; it is very inconvenient to operate, and wherein the snap the line waste extensive work time, causes gypsum plank cutting efficiency low.
Utility model content
For solving the problems of the technologies described above, the utility model provides a kind of gypsum plank with scale anchor point, by arranging the cross location graticule of scale and matrix distribution, constructor more fast, is accurately constructed.
The gypsum plank of band scale anchor point of the present utility model, comprise gypsum plate body, the panel of described gypsum plate body is provided with two scales be arranged symmetrically with between two parties, scale both sides are provided with some cross location graticules in matrix distribution, are all connected with cutting position line between the cross location graticule of cross direction profiles and between the cross location graticule of genesis analysis.
The gypsum plank of band scale anchor point of the present utility model, the distance between described two scales is 400mm, and the distance between the cutting position line in the leftmost side and the cutting position line in the rightmost side is 1200mm.
The gypsum plank of band scale anchor point of the present utility model, the distance between the graticule of described adjacent two crosses location is 300mm, is specially 300mm between the cross location graticule wherein at top and the top end face of gypsum plate body.
Compared with prior art the beneficial effects of the utility model are: the gypsum board structure of the band scale anchor point of utility model is novel, gypsum plate body is provided with the scale of scale, multiple cross in matrix distribution is set simultaneously and locates graticule and cutting position line, without snap the line during construction, partition wall use is carried out according to the scale cutting of gypsum plate body, furred ceiling use is carried out according to the cutting of cutting position line, different purposes can be distinguished, graticule place nailing can be located at cross simultaneously, easy to operate, improve the operating efficiency of gypsum plank cutting.

Detailed description of the invention
Below in conjunction with drawings and Examples, detailed description of the invention of the present utility model is described in further detail.Following examples for illustration of the utility model, but are not used for limiting scope of the present utility model.
As shown in Figure 1, a kind of gypsum plank with scale anchor point, comprise gypsum plate body 1, the panel of described gypsum plate body 1 is provided with two scales be arranged symmetrically with between two parties 2, scale 2 both sides are provided with some cross location graticules 3 in matrix distribution, are all connected with cutting position line 4 between the cross location graticule 3 of cross direction profiles and between the cross location graticule 3 of genesis analysis.
The gypsum plank of band scale anchor point of the present utility model, the distance between described two scales 2 is 400mm, and scale 2 is with scale, and minimum scale is 40mm; And the distance between the cutting position line 4 in the leftmost side and the cutting position line 4 in the rightmost side is 1200mm.By country's finishing use standard: partition wall longitudinal pitch 400mm; Therefore can directly cut along scale when carrying out partition wall operation, operating efficiency improves greatly.
The gypsum plank of band scale anchor point of the present utility model, the distance between the graticule 3 of described adjacent two crosses location is 300mm, is specially 300mm between the cross location graticule 3 wherein at top and the top end face of gypsum plate body 1; By country's finishing use standard: furred ceiling horizontal spacing 300mm; Therefore directly can determine required size by cross location graticule when carrying out furred ceiling operation, then cut, operating efficiency is greatly improved.
The gypsum board structure of band scale anchor point of the present utility model is novel, gypsum plate body is provided with the scale of scale, scale line represents partition wall and uses mark, can directly cut along scale during partition wall, multiple cross location graticule in matrix distribution is set simultaneously, cross location graticule represents furred ceiling and uses mark, can directly cut along cross location graticule during furred ceiling, can keep away and occur exempting from the confused situation of constructor by high degree like this, without snap the line during construction, can directly cut, easy to operate, improve the operating efficiency of gypsum plank cutting.
